Muhammad Amin SAMAD

Canberra, Australia

Muhammad Amin Abdul Samad (known as Amin-Samad) was born in 1938 at Sengkang, South Sulawesi, Indonesia. He obtained his Ph.D. degree in Islamic Studies at the University of Melbourne, Australia, and his M.A. degree at McGill University, Montreal, Canada, where he served as an assistant lecturer of Arabic for one year. He obtained his Diploma in Islamic Studies and B.A. in Cairo University in Cairo, Egypt. He taught Arabic and Islamics at Lac la Biche Muslim Association, Lac la Biche, Alberta, Canada, and served as a secretary and an assistant-imam at al-Rasheed Mosque, Edmonton, Alberta, Canada. From 1996 till 1998 he was Assistant Professor in the Sciences of the Qur’ān and H.adīth at the International Islamic University, Petaling Jaya (before it moved to Gombak campus, Kuala Lumpur), Selangor, Malaysia. In 2004 he went overseas and visited Europe (France, Spain, Italy, Monaco and Switzerland), Morocco, Malta, Egypt, Turkey and Canada. Presently, he settles in Canberra, Australia.
